Refactor pledge() to be more configurable
The earlier iterations did too much guesswork when it came to things like stderr logging and syscall origin verification. This change will make things more conformant to existing practices. The __pledge_mode extension now can be configured in a better way. There's also a new `-q` flag added to pledge.com, e.g. o//tool/build/pledge.com -qv. ls Is a good way to disable warnings about `tty` access attempts.
